US Bancorp (US9029733048) is holding after its July 16, 2026 quarter showed $1.35 in earnings per share on $7.69 billion in revenue, both above expectations. Shares last traded at $62.09 on August 21, 2026, with a market cap of $96.74 billion.
July numbers stayed firm
The latest quarter compared with $1.11 EPS a year earlier and consensus of $1.28, while revenue topped the $7.58 billion estimate by $110 million. Net margin was 18.49% and return on equity was 13.69%, giving the bank a solid profitability backdrop.
Analysts currently expect $5.22 in EPS for the full fiscal year, and the average price target sits at $67.06. That leaves the shares 16.4% above the January 1, 2026 level of $53.35 cited in market data.
Valuation and trading range
The stock traded between $61.46 and $62.43 during the session cited by market data, inside a 52-week range of $45.02 to $66.07. Market capitalization stood at $96.74 billion, while the P/E ratio was 12.39 and the dividend yield was 3.35%.
More on the bank
US Bancorp is a large U.S. regional bank with retail, commercial, and payment businesses that make its earnings sensitive to loan growth, deposit costs, and fee income. The July quarter showed those lines still producing enough to beat both profit and revenue expectations.
